Unlocking Hidden Gems: The Best Neighborhoods in Framingham, Ma Aspire Boston

a year ago
525

Framingham, Massachusetts is home to several hidden gems when it comes to neighborhoods. Whether you're looking for a vibrant community, a family-friendly area, or a peaceful retreat, Framingham has something to offer for everyone.


1. Saxonville


Saxonville is a charming neighborhood located in the southern part of Framingham. Known for its historic mill buildings and picturesque scenery, Saxonville offers a unique blend of old-world charm and modern conveniences. The neighborhood is home to Saxonville Beach, a popular spot for swimming and picnicking during the summer months. With its quaint shops, local restaurants, and community events, Saxonville is a hidden gem worth exploring.


2. Nobscot


Nobscot, situated in the northwest corner of Framingham, is a nature lover's paradise. This neighborhood is surrounded by lush greenery, conservation areas, and hiking trails. One of the highlights of Nobscot is the Nobscot Hill, offering stunning panoramic views of the surrounding landscape. If you enjoy outdoor activities like hiking, bird-watching, or simply taking in the beauty of nature, Nobscot is the perfect neighborhood for you.


3. Downtown Framingham


Downtown Framingham is undergoing a revitalization, making it an exciting neighborhood to explore. With its diverse array of restaurants, cafes, and shops, downtown Framingham has become a hub of cultural and culinary experiences. The neighborhood is also home to the Amazing Things Arts Center, a venue that hosts live performances, art exhibitions, and workshops. Downtown Framingham is a vibrant and evolving neighborhood that is worth checking out.


4. Pheasant Hill


Pheasant Hill, located in the eastern part of Framingham, is a sought-after neighborhood known for its beautiful homes and well-manicured streets. The neighborhood offers a tranquil setting, with plenty of green spaces and parks for residents to enjoy. Pheasant Hill is also conveniently located near major highways, making it easy to commute to other parts of the city or neighboring towns. If you're looking for a peaceful and family-friendly neighborhood, Pheasant Hill is an excellent choice.


These are just a few examples of the best neighborhoods in Framingham, Massachusetts. Each neighborhood has its own unique charm and attractions, catering to different preferences and lifestyles. Whether you're a nature enthusiast, a foodie, or someone seeking a close-knit community, Framingham has a neighborhood that will suit your needs.
